What happened to Snapper lawn mowers?

In 2002 Snapper was acquired by Simplicity Manufacturing, which was then acquired by Briggs & Stratton in 2004. Since then the Snapper brand name has been added to products such as weed trimmers, hedge trimmers, leaf blowers, among others.

Is Snapper a legit company?

Snapper is something of an iconic brand in the lawn care space. They were the first company to produce a self-propelled walk behind mower and their rear engine riding mowers were renowned for their ease of maintenance.

Is Snapper and Ferris the same?

Ferris and Snapper Pro are brands of the Briggs & Stratton Power Products Group. The Power Products Group is a leading designer, manufacturer and marketer of lawn and garden and turf care equipment through its Simplicity®, Snapper®, Ferris® and Snapper Pro® brands.

Does Husqvarna own Snapper?

Wauwatosa-based Briggs & Stratton has owned the Snapper line since 2004 when it acquired Snapper’s then-owner Simplicity Manufacturing of Port Washington.

Who makes Snapper mowers for Walmart?

The Snapper mowers are manufactured in cooperation with one of Briggs & Stratton’s engine customers. All walk and ride mowers sold at Walmart feature Briggs & Stratton engines that, along with the mowers themselves, are assembled in the United States, the company said.

How many hours does a lawn mower last?

With normal use and proper maintenance, a lawnmower should expect to last at least 8-10 years. That converts to around 300 to 500 hours for a small engine and 750 to 1000 hours for a bigger engine. But there are many examples where larger ride-on lawnmowers last for a much longer time.

Does Snapper still make rear engine riding mowers?

MILWAUKEE, Wisconsin (November 6, 2018) – Briggs & Stratton Corporation is enhancing its Snapper mower offerings with the resurrection of its classic Rear Engine Rider and the launch of its new 360Z zero turn mower (ZTR) with 36-inch cutting deck.

Who builds Ferris zero turn mowers?

Simplicity manufacturing, along with its subsidiaries, Ferris, Snapper, and Giant-Vac were purchased by Briggs & Stratton Power Products Group.
